Retailer Comparison: Where to Cop at Launch

When the Air Jordan 4 “Paris Olympic” officially releases, it’s expected to retail for around **$225 USD**. This price will be consistent across major authorized retailers. Your primary targets should be:

* **Nike SNKRS App:** This is Nike’s primary platform for high-heat releases. Expect a draw or LEO (Let Everyone Order) drop.
* **Foot Locker, Finish Line, JD Sports:** These major footwear chains will likely receive stock. Check their release calendars and app-based reservation systems.
* **Select Tier 0 Boutiques:** High-end sneaker boutiques (like Kith, Concepts, A Ma Manière, etc.) will also stock them, often via online raffles or in-store draws.

**Key Difference at Retail:** The main difference won’t be price (it will be MSRP), but *availability* and the *method of purchase*. Some will be raffles, others first-come-first-served. Your chances depend on luck, speed, and how many retailers you try.

Resale Market Analysis: The Aftermarket Game

Once the initial retail release sells out (which it almost certainly will, quickly), the resale market becomes the primary source for the Air Jordan 4 “Paris Olympic.”

* **Platforms:**
* **StockX:** Prices are determined by bid/ask, often starting high and fluctuating based on demand and supply post-release. Expect prices to be significantly above retail, potentially in the **$350-$600+** range initially, depending on hype and stock numbers.
* **GOAT:** Similar to StockX, offering new and used pairs with an authentication process. Prices will be comparable.
* **eBay:** A wider range of prices, but requires more diligence to ensure authenticity and seller reputation. Authentication services are now offered for many sneaker sales.

* **Factors Affecting Resale Prices:**
* **Hype and Exclusivity:** Olympic-themed Jordans are typically very popular. If stock numbers are low, prices will soar.
* **Size:** Common sizes (US Men’s 8-12) often see the highest demand and prices.
* **Condition:** Deadstock (brand new, unworn, with original box) commands the highest prices.
* **Time:** Prices are often most volatile immediately after release. They *might* dip slightly weeks or months later if the initial frenzy cools, or they could continue to climb if the shoe becomes a recognized grail.

Tips for Finding Deals and Avoiding Scams

Securing the Air Jordan 4 “Paris Olympic” at a good price, or even retail, requires strategy and caution.

* **For Retail Price:**
1. **Follow Key Accounts:** Stay updated with Nike, Jordan Brand, and major retailers on social media (Instagram, X/Twitter) for release announcements.
2. **Enter All Raffles:** Sign up for as many legitimate raffles as you can through retailer apps and websites.
3. **Be Prepared on Release Day:** Have your payment and shipping info saved in apps for a quicker checkout.
4. **Join Cook Groups (Optional):** Some enthusiasts join paid groups for release information, but success isn’t guaranteed.

* **For Resale Market:**
1. **Patience Can Pay (Sometimes):** While not always true for ultra-hyped releases, sometimes waiting a few weeks after the initial drop can see prices stabilize or slightly decrease.
2. **Compare Across Platforms:** Check StockX, GOAT, and eBay to see where the best current market price is.
3. **Look for Reputable Sellers:** On eBay, check seller feedback and transaction history.
4. **Beware of “Too Good To Be True”:** If a price is significantly lower than the market average on resale sites, it’s likely a scam or a fake product.
5. **Use Authentication Services:** Stick to platforms like StockX and GOAT that authenticate, or eBay’s Authenticity Guarantee.

Authenticity Guide: Spotting a Fake Air Jordan 4

The Air Jordan 4 is a popular model for counterfeiters. While specific details for the “Paris Olympic” will emerge post-release, here are general AJ4 authenticity checkpoints:

1. **Box and Label:**
* The box should be sturdy, with correct branding and colors.
* The label sticker should have accurate information (style code, size, colorway, barcode) with clean, crisp font. Mismatched fonts or typos are red flags.

2. **Stitching:**
* Genuine Air Jordans have neat, consistent, and high-quality stitching. Loose threads, sloppy lines, or uneven spacing are suspect.

3. **Shape and Proportions:**
* Familiarize yourself with the overall silhouette of an authentic Air Jordan 4 from official Nike images. Fakes often have an incorrect toe box shape (too bulky or too slim), heel height, or tongue shape.

4. **Tongue Tag:**
* The “Flight” script and Jumpman logo on the tongue tag should be well-defined. Stitching around the tag should be clean. The material and font on the back of the tag are also important.

5. **Netting:**
* The plastic netting on the side panels and at the base of the tongue should be properly aligned and made of quality material. On fakes, it can be flimsy or poorly cut.

6. **Jumpman Logo:**
* Pay attention to the Jumpman logo on the heel tab (if present, some AJ4s have “Nike Air”) and tongue. Proportions, finger details, and shoelaces on the Jumpman should be accurate. Fakes often have a “pregnant” Jumpman or sloppy details.

7. **Air Unit:**
* The visible Air unit in the sole should be clear and well-formed. Fakes might have cloudy units or different pressure.

8. **Smell:**
* Authentic Nikes have a distinct factory smell. If the sneakers have an overpowering chemical or glue smell, it could be a sign of a fake.

9. **Price:**
* If a deal seems too good to be true, especially on a highly anticipated release, it probably is.

Always buy from reputable sources. If purchasing resale, use platforms with robust authentication.
